I had a great ride out today.
I set of at 8.00am and it was a bit on the cool side as we had a frost overnight!
I live in the south of Cumbria, and the first part of the ride took me into Lancashire and into an are called the Trough of Bowland. The roads are narrow and undulating with very little traffic, perfect!
These 3 pics are taken at the village of Slaidburn.

From Slaidburn I travelled a road called Quiet Lane over the fells to Bentham in Yorkshire.
The next 3 shots are taken along Quiet Lane, the Lane is about 12 miles long and is a fun ride.

From Bentham I carried on into deepest darkest Yorkshire, where men are men and sheep are nervous!
This is the bridge at the village of Appersett

Continuing on to Simonstone and the view looking back to Ingleborough
100_2351.jpg

From Simonstone I continued on towards Keld. This part of the route is going to be used for the Tour de France, as the Tour is staring in the UK this year. The next 3 shots are on the Tour route,

Just after Keld I passed these waterfalls,

100_2358.jpg

Continuing on over the fell road to Nateby and back into Cumbria.
100_2360.jpg

100_2365.jpg

From Nateby I headed south through the Mallerstang Valley and back home
100_2368.jpg

great ride out 130 miles in total, and I saw a lot more sheep than I did cars!
